Olympia · United States
Since 2005 · Oliver Stormshak, Sam Schroeder
Olympia Coffee was founded by Oliver Stormshak and Sam Schroeder as a wholesale roaster on a 12-kilo Diedrich, and now operates seven cafes plus Moonrise Bakery across Olympia, Tacoma, and Seattle. It was named Roast Magazine's Micro Roaster of the Year in 2013, and Stormshak's Fair For All program — independently audited by Enveritas — sets a higher transparency bar than most direct-trade claims.
A heritage Pacific Northwest roaster that rejected the typical industry pattern of growing on volume and instead built its identity around independently-audited supply chain transparency. The Fair For All program — verified by a third party rather than self-attested — is one of the more credible answers in specialty coffee to skepticism around 'direct trade' marketing claims.
